Delaware is one of the smallest US states, larger only than Rhode Island, but the state offers many retirement options in terms of retirement communities and historical, travel, and living amenities that have made Delaware a US retirement destination for almost 300 years!

A popular Delaware resort town is Rehoboth Beach, while Delaware's urban centers include the capital city of Dover and Delaware's most populous city, Wilmington.  Attractions of Dover include "The Green" , the city's very historic town square, the Air Mobility Command Museum, and the Delaware Agricultural Museum and Village. Attractions in Wilmington include the Winterthur Museum, Gardens and Library.

Wilmington is home of the DuPont Corporation and the city sometimes calls itself the "Chemical Capital of the World". Delaware also offers tax free shopping thanks to special state tax rules.
